Skip to content
Hire a car!
Navigation Menu
Navigation Menu
Home
ยป
Hire a car in Vila Franca de Xira in Portugal
Hire a car in Vila Franca de Xira in Portugal
Car rental in Vila Franca de Xira, Portugal